Understanding Chronic Injury Treatment Management
Chronic wounds present distinct obstacles due to their extended nature. Conditions such as diabetes mellitus or venous deficiency often bring about complex injury circumstances requiring specialized treatments. Comprehensive training allows registered nurses to comprehend:
- The underlying reasons contributing to chronicity. Evidence-based methods for effective management. Patient education and learning methods focused on avoiding recurrence.

Innovative Methods in Wound Care Management
With innovations in medical innovation, ingenious methods have actually arised that redefine typical methods in injury administration:
Negative Stress Injury Therapy (NPWT): Boosts recovery by using sub-atmospheric pressure at the wound site. Biologic Dressings: Make use of living cells or cells that promote healing. Telehealth Solutions: Permit continuous tracking and consultation without physical visits.Nurses proficient in these advancements are invaluable properties within any type of healthcare setting.
